I’m taking on a serious challenge this September and October: running three ultra marathons of just over 30 miles each, with each one climbing one of the UK’s most iconic peaks — Yr Wyddfa (Snowdon), Scafell Pike, and Ben Nevis — to raise money for a cause that means the world to me: Harley’s Hounds Animal Rescue.
These aren’t your average races — we’re talking steep ascents, long miles, and Autumnal weather in Scotland, Wales and the Lakes. Each route is an ultra in its own right, and I’ll be tackling all three as a personal trilogy to support the animals who need it most.
Harley’s Hounds is a small, dedicated rescue doing big work — saving animals from neglect, abandonment and in need. They rely entirely on donations to keep going.
